Biography/Wiki

Becki was born July 4, 1978 in Frunze, Kirghiz SSR. She holds Bachelor’s Degre in European history from University of Pennsylvania. Since 2005, she’s married to Chris Diamantopoulos. They have two kids. Becki’s by far most popular role is Amanda Tanen on TV series Ugly Betty. In 2015, she should be starring as Caryn Goldfarb on new show Weird Loners.
